If I understand you concern correctly, you would like the IP addresses assigned by GP ippool to be somewhat sticky for GP clients - similar to DHCP  server leasing out IP scopes for clients so when the GP client re-connects, they get the same IP back. If that it is case, that would be a limitation on the Palo Alto Firewall for now.

However, i do see a feature request (FR ID: 3550) been submitted to the development team for future inclusion. You can request your account's SE to vote for it so that it gets more traction.

You can also change the registry key on individual client machines for PreferredIP under H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Palo Alto Networks\GlobalProtect\PanGPS\PreferredIP.
